Overview

Map and diagram labelling is a crucial component of the IELTS Listening test, requiring students to interpret spoken information and accurately mark it on a provided visual representation. This question type tests a candidate’s ability to understand spatial relationships and follow detailed instructions. Successful completion demands careful listening skills, attention to detail, and familiarity with relevant vocabulary and terminology in English. During the test, candidates will hear a recording while observing a map or diagram. They must identify correct labels and draw conclusions from the spoken material to mark the positions or features correctly. The recordings often include descriptions, directions, or discussions related to the map or diagram, enhancing the test's complexity. Preparing for this question type involves practicing listening skills while simultaneously interpreting visual data, making it significant for achieving a higher IELTS score.
